ESSCA has been awarded the prestigious Jean Monnet Centre of Excellence status, one of the European Union's highest academic distinctions. This designation recognises outstanding expertise in European Union studies, as well as the capacity to promote high-quality, interdisciplinary teaching, research and outreach activities.
The STARS project, led by Professor Thomas Hoerber, is establishing a Jean Monnet Centre of Excellence within the EU*Asia Institute at ESSCA. It brings together leading expertise on European space policy and strengthens ESSCA’s academic contribution to the field.
The initiative will benefit from EU funding over a three-year period.
Key Actions
- Interdisciplinary research on European space policy: encompassing political, historical, sociological, and cultural perspectives.
- Academic publications: including the Space Power and Politics series (Routledge) and contributions to the digital platform Euroglopaedia.
- Engagement with civil society: conducting an impact study on the EU in the Maine-et-Loire department, supporting Angers’ bid for the title of European Green Capital 2030, and organising events in collaboration with Anjou Lab and the Maison de l’Europe Angers & Maine-et-Loire – EUROPE DIRECT.
- Organisation of academic and public events: fostering dialogue and knowledge dissemination.
The establishment of the Jean Monnet Centre of Excellence in European Space Policy reinforces ESSCA’s position as a leading institution in European Studies and international research.
